Defu’s stamping press series is widely used across the metal processing industry for its efficiency, precision, and durability. Stamping presses are essential in modern manufacturing for operations such as punching, blanking, cutting, and forming sheet metal.
Defu stamping presses are built to Japan’s JIS B 6402 Grade-1 precision standard, incorporating advanced technologies such as servo press systems and synchronous control of entire press lines, ensuring superior performance and long service life.
Our mechanical press types includes:These mechanical presses are designed to meet a wide range of production needs—from small-scale workshops to high-volume industrial operations. Defu presses are known for their user-friendly operation, energy efficiency, and low maintenance costs, helping you boost productivity while reducing operational expenses.
Not sure which press fits your application? Use the guide below to select the right mechanical stamping press based on key factors such as:
Press Type | Structure | Pressure Points | Transmission | Lubricant | Guide Surface | Frame | Precision (JIS) | Model | Tonnage (T) |
Universal Stamping Press | Gap frame (C frame) | Single point | Crankshaft | Grease | Six surfaces | Integrated frame | Grade-1 | DG1 | 25-315 |
Two point | Crankshaft | Grease | Six surfaces | Integrated frame | Grade-1 | DG2 | 110-315 | ||
Straight side (D frame) | Single point | Crankshaft | Grease | Six surfaces | Integrated frame | Grade-1 | DH1 | 110-315 | |
Straight side | Two point | Crankshaft | Grease | Six/eight surfaces | Integrated frame | Grade-1 | DM2 | 160-600 | |
Sheet metal stamping press | Straight side | Single point | Crankshaft | Thin oil | Eight surfaces | Integrated frame | Grade-1 | DT1 | 150-500 |
Two point | Crankshaft | Thin oil | Eight surfaces | Three-piece detachable frame | Grade-1 | DT2 | 400-1000 | ||
Automotive stamping press | Straight side | Two point | Crankshaft | Thin oil | Eight surfaces | Integrated frame | Grade-1 | DT2 | 400-1000 |
Single point | Eccentric gear | Thin oil | Integrated/ three-piece detachable frame | Grade-1 (perpendicularity: second grade) | DS1 | 250-800 | |||
Two point | Eccentric gear | Thin oil | Eight surfaces | Three-piece detachable frame | Grade-1 (perpendicularity: second grade) | DS2 | 250-1250 | ||
Four point | Eccentric gear | Thin oil | Eight surfaces | Three-piece detachable frame | Grade-1 (perpendicularity: second grade) | DS4 | 630-1000 | ||
Eccentric gear + link motion rod | Thin oil | Eight surfaces | Three-piece detachable frame | Grade-1 (perpendicularity: second grade) | DS4L8 | 630-1600 |
Defu is a large-scale professional manufacturer specializing in the research, development, production, sales, and service of precision stamping presses and hydraulic presses. Our product range includes gap frame and straight side presses in single-point, two-point, and four-point configurations, as well as 4-column and H-frame hydraulic presses covering dozens of models and hundreds of equipment types.
Contact us for tailored press selection support we’ll help you find the perfect match for your production line.